I only made that one so far, which went overseas, but I'd be happy to make another!

As pictured, it has a conventional feedback loop with a knob...then the Hi-Gen and Lo-Gen knobs to bring in random bleeps. When far left, they're off, and it's just the feedback loop. As you turn one or both up, you increase the volume of the bleeps and the amount that they're fed into the feedback loop.

If you want to use it as only a bleep generator, stick a patch cable on either end of the feedback snd/rtn. (Or order one without a feedback loop.)
And you don't need to run an input to generate bleeps.
